ARTICLE 2. Budget Requirements
Section 42125


CA Educ Code § 42125 (through 2012 Leg Sess) What's This?

The budget may contain amounts to be known as the designated fund balance, which may be designated for any specific purpose as determined by the governing board of the school district, and the unappropriated fund balance. These funds shall be available for appropriation by a majority vote of the members of the governing board, to cover expenditures that have not been provided for or that may have been insufficiently provided for, or for unforeseen requirements as they may arise.

(Amended by Stats. 1987, Ch. 917, Sec. 17.)
